YAS minister inaugurates Golden Jubilee cum Oly Games at Senapati
Source: Chronicle News Service

Senapati, November 23 2022: The Golden Jubilee cum Olympic Games 2022 of the Senapati District Olympic Association, Manipur (SDOAM) was inaugurated YAS and Works minister Govindas Konthoujam as the chief guest, with Awangbow Newmai, minister Water Resources, Relief & Disaster Management, MP Dr Lorho S Pfoze, and MLA Karong J Kumo Sha attending as the guests of honour.

In his keynote address, MS Jerome, covenor COC of Golden Jubilee and Olympic Games 2022, stated that the mega event would draw tens of thousands of youth and sport enthusiasts from all sides of the district and across the state of Manipur to Senapati city, fondly called as Tahamzam, meaning abode of the butterflies.

Founded in the year 1972 under the name, Senapati District Sports Association, Manipur, it took the present nomenclature of Senapati District Olympic Association, Manipur (SDOAM) in 2009 to widen its scope of promoting multiple sports by affiliating itself with the Manipur Olympic Association, The goal of the Olympic movement is to contribute to building a peaceful and bet -ter world by educating the youth through sport practice without discrimination of any kind and in the Olympic spirit which requires mutual understanding with a spirit of friendship, solidarity and fair play.

The mega event is aimed at showcasing the youth talent in sports where the likes of Mirabai Chanu and Neeraj Chopra will emerge and bring laurels to the land, Jerome said.

Joram Koveo, president SDOAM, said that the Golden Jubilee celebration aims to revive the bond of love and togetherness with excitement, enthusiasm and cheer.

The president urged to bring back the glorious past, nurture the present and move forward to a better future.

He also thanked all past leaders for bringing the association this far.

Joram Koveo mentioned that SDOAM is one of the oldest Olympic association district wise in the whole state and the first district Olympic games in Manipur.

While the district has different talented youth in sports, the district lacks infrastructure and training facilities especially in track and held events.

District sportspersons had won different medals in the recently concluded state Olympic games.

He continued that SDOAM is developing sports welfare pushing athletes and sportspersons towards achieving excellence in different sports fields.

During the past years, SDOAM had produced state level players, national and even international players.

Through the celebration of its golden jubilee, SDOAM is introducing Olympic games in the district with an objective to offer opportunities to maximum to all athletes and other sports, the president added.

He the recalled when Manipur was declared full-fledged statehood on 21 January, 1972, apex body of sports was founded in Senapati district on April 28, 1972 by past leaders who need to be lauded.

Manipur is known for sports with different talented youth in various disciplines.

With the central government giving importance to Manipur, Sports University was recently constructed in the state.

The minister also stressed on the need to promote different cultures of the state.

In view of the emergent need for the district players, the YAS minister assured to construct an indoor basketball court within the current fiscal year for Senapati.

He also assured to construct indoor table tennis court and volleyball court.

The central government had reportedly approved construction of District India Khelo Centre for traditional wrestling at Senapati.

On road connectivity, the minister stated that border road under Bharat MALA is coming soon to connect Sub-division with district headquarters.

Different group games and individual games will be played during the Olympic Games 2022 till November 28 .
